本地修改代码后,新建一个git分支,将代码推上去
时间: 2024-10-16 17:15:02 浏览: 33
js代码-git 切换远程分支(本地不存在的分支)
5星 · 资源好评率100%
当你想要本地对代码进行了修改,并希望将这些改动提交到一个新的git分支时,可以按照以下步骤操作:
1. **创建新的git分支**:
首先,切换到你想基于哪个分支进行新功能开发的分支上,例如假设你基于`master`分支:
```
git checkout master
```
然后,通过命令行创建一个新的分支,比如叫做`new-feature`:
```
git branch new-feature
```
2. **切换到新分支**:
切换到刚刚创建的新分支:
```
git checkout new-feature
```
3. **添加和暂存修改**:
如果你已经完成了相应的代码修改,你可以使用`git add .`命令(`.`表示当前目录及其所有内容)将所有更改添加到暂存区,或者指定特定文件添加:
```
git add <file_name>
```
4. **查看状态**:
查看当前暂存的状态,确认无误后再继续:
```
git status
```
5. **提交更改**:
使用`git commit -m "描述你的更改"`命令来提交这次提交,这里的`"描述你的更改"`是你对自己的修改的简短说明:
```
git commit -m "新增新功能"
```
6. **推送分支**:
推送你的新分支到远程仓库,如果这是第一次推送,会提示是否需要设置远程:
```
git push -u origin new-feature
```
完成上述步骤后,你就成功地将本地的代码修改推到了名为`new-feature`的git分支上了。
阅读全文